What is RPMDaemon.exe?
Smart Recovery Daemon is part of Smart Recovery which is included in the Gigabyte's Smart 6 set of PC utilities included with various MFG bundles. The program provides features to allow for file recovery shoudl a user delete a file and need to regain access to it in the future.
